Argentine driver Franco Colapinto (Alpine) is back in action for the Formula 1 Las Vegas Grand Prix. There are three plans available to watch the race: Disney+ Premium: Includes the full catalog and all live sports from ESPN, as well as the platform's exclusive events ($15,299 per month). Disney+ Standard: Access to linear ESPN and ESPN3 channels, but without exclusive sporting events ($10,699 per month). Disney+ Standard with ads: Access via Mercado Libre Level 6, with ads included. On TV (Fox Sports) The race will also be broadcast on Fox Sports on the following channels: Flow: Channels 25 (SD) and 106 (HD). DirecTV: Channels 605 (SD) and 1605 (HD). Telecentro: Channels 101 (SD) and 1013 (HD). Colapinto, who will start in 15th place, will face the challenge of the Las Vegas street circuit, known for its long straights and 17 high-speed turns. As the race approaches and the proliferation of pirated apps increases, the only legal and official options to follow the competition are recalled. According to the Argentine News Agency, the race will take place on Sunday at 1:00 AM (Argentine time), and the broadcast is guaranteed by the platforms with exclusive rights, which excludes illegal services like Magis TV or Xuper TV.
